This smart indoor bike trainer offers a solution for cyclists who want to continue riding during the off-season months. The device transforms a standard road bike into an indoor exercise bike, allowing users to maintain their training regardless of weather conditions. It features Wi-Fi and Bluetooth connectivity, enabling seamless integration with personal computers, iOS, and Android devices.
